About Rocky Patel Dark Star

Dark Star, introduced in late 2023, is Honduran‑made and wrapped in Honduran Corojo over fillers from Honduras, Nicaragua and a Paraguayan‑seed tobacco. Medium‑bodied, it shows dark chocolate and espresso with cedar, toasted nuts and a sweet dried‑fruit finish—built for balance and steady construction rather than raw power.

Sizes

  • Short Star (4.0" x 60)
  • Robusto (5 1/2" x 50)
  • Toro (6.0" x 52)
  • Sixty (6.0" x 60)

Strength

Medium

Wrapper

Honduran Corojo

Binder

Honduran

Filler

Nicaragua, Honduras & Paraguay

Dark Star leans Honduran at heart: a Corojo wrapper over a blend that includes Honduran, Nicaraguan and Paraguayan‑seed leaf produces a medium‑paced smoke with dark chocolate and espresso up front. The midpalate brings toasted cedar and nuts with an earthy undercurrent, and a touch of dried‑fruit sweetness lingers into the finish. The Paraguayan‑seed component adds a subtle floral/dried‑fruit lift beneath the darker cocoa and coffee notes, giving the blend a layered feel. Construction and draw are often praised, making it a composed Corojo expression for smokers who want chocolate and espresso tones with a touch of sweetness and easy balance.
